Abstract
The main elements of battlefield electromagnetic environment were analyzed in this paper, such as natural electromagnetic radiation, civil electromagnetic radiation, mutual and self-interference of our equipment, intentional electromagnetic interference from the enemy and nuclear electromagnetic pulse. Then a method based on signal population distribution was introduced to calculate the complexity of the battlefield electromagnetic environment. Meanwhile, the indexes and rules used in assessing the battlefield electromagnetic environment complexity degree, and the steps according to the method above were given in this paper.
